When the Heart Hurts the Kidneys: From Flow to Translational Future

Acute cardiorenal syndrome (cardiorenal syndrome type 1, CRS1) is a common complication of the most common cause of death, cardiovascular disease, and therefore is of considerable importance. Foundational research over the last 100 years detailed the elegant interplay between cardiovascular function and tubuloglomerular feedback that underpins the classic description of CRS1. However, as research into acute kidney injury has elucidated important modifying factors in sex difference, immune regulation, and proximal tubule function, these areas are ripe for investigation in CRS1. Here, we briefly review the nascent state of knowledge regarding CRS1 in women and sex differences, immune contributions, and proximal tubule transport function.
